Description

Major global cities like Amsterdam, Madrid, Mexico City, Paris and Rome want to ban gasoline and diesel cars as of 2030 to only allow electric cars.
This will fuel the need for charging stations in private residences and public charging stations, and the development of local electric grids and electricity production.
But this will also call for other ways of transportation like Hyperloop, drones, self-driving cars and flying taxis. 
How will this affect the infrastructure of the city?
